Photos of the Carina Nebula

The Carina Nebula – also known as NGC 3372 – is a large region of interstellar clouds where stars form. It is located in the Carina-Saggitarius arm of the Milky Way galaxy and gets its name from the Carina constellation because it can be seen within its borders when seen from Earth.
